    The main issue is the fact that Rosebush's pricing for the rental of a 420 Propane Tank Rental is all over the place. Our previous propane tank and propane was with Can Am Propane. The owner of Can Am retired and the his business was aquired. by Rosebush Fuels. As of January 1st 2018 Rosebush was to take over the customers previously with Can Am. As such no contract was ever signed we were just billed for tank rental and propane delivered. Nothing was ever explained to what happens if their service was cancelled and at first they seemed to operate similar to Can Am. However in 2018, 2019, 2020, 2021 our tank rental was $108.48 For 2023 the rental was $79.09 and then comes 2024 and the rental jumps to $225.99 Therefore we called to cancel and asked them to pick up their tank. In comes a bill for the tank rental with interest. After a phone call I was told the $225.99 and interest will be removed. The reason for the outrages increase ,we are being penalized for not buying enough propane. This is a three season un-insulated cottage which we do not use in the winter. Thats the way its been since we started with Can Am. Now they are telling me there is a $250 fee to pick up there equipment. Sorry there was never a fee to put the tank there, we had to have the tank disconnected by our new supplier and they received the tank back 40% full of propane which we weren't refunded even though we paid for that propane. I have been told by my new supplier that our call wasnt the first about this company. However I dont feel that I should have to pay for them to pick up equipment they own. If required I have all invoices dating back to our day with Can Am to present. Ps. I did ask to speak to the owner or manager and was told they werent in. However I was never asked if I would like a callback from either one. They also told us of the increase in the spring by email. When we told them we had never received an email they realized they didn't have an email address for us.

    Business Response

    Date: 13/06/2024

    Unfortunately, due to the increased costs associated with the purchase and recertification of propane tanks we can no longer offer discounted rental rates to customers that do not purchase any propane.  In your case there has not been a propane purchase since 2022.  Your account is currently sitting at a zero balance.  As of June 7th, the rental fee has been reversed and the cancellation fee has been waived.  I am unsure what else you would be requesting at this juncture.
